Cinnamon really brings back memories of fall for me, and the smell of it in my kitchen can trick my senses into forgetting that it’s 90 degrees out today and incredibly muggy. These cookies not only have cinnamon in the dough, but they’re topped with crystals of cinnamon sugar that I found at a local spice store. If you can’t find the cinnamon sugar crystals, you can make your own, which I’ve included in the recipe section.

Brown-Sugar-Cinnamon-Shortbread

Brown-Sugar-Cinnamon-Shortbread

Some shortbread cookie recipes use cornstarch in addition to the flour in order to give a lighter texture, but I didn’t feel like these needed any. If you’re gentle during the mixing process and don’t over bake these, the texture will be delicate.

To make these treats, I looked at some books and websites to see what ingredients were safe for dogs to eat. I used wheat flour, oats, eggs, peanut butter, and unsweetened apple sauce, which were all ingredients that I had in my pantry anyway. I dumped them in a bowl, stirred them up, rolled ’em out, baked them, and voila! If your dog is allergic to wheat, you can use all oat flour instead, but it might change the texture (your dog probably won’t care). Your dog probably won’t care if you use a bone shaped cookie cutter either, but I thought they were cute. I used the little one to make treats for my 10 lb. dog, and the bigger one to make treats for a friend’s 85 lb. weimaraner.
